THRONE OF THE DEVOURER
Introduction
Throne of the Devourer is a hunt optimised for four characters with an average party level (APL) of 6, 11, or 16. Characters who complete this hunt should earn enough experience to progress one-quarter of the way to 7th level, or one-half of the way to 12th or 17th level. A raging supernatural war has turned a pristine island into a charred nightmare landscape. Its once-tranquil rivers now run red with demon blood, and the skies are ablaze with the fires of a heavenly host—both armies determined to bring down a deranged king with a taste for celestial flesh.
The characters travel to the island nation of Shai’taryn in an attempt to end a demonic siege. While travelling through the horrors of the destroyed kingdom, the party learns that the king feeds on the flesh of celestial beings in a bid for power to save his kingdom. The characters must fight through a scattering of demons to enter the citadel and then face off against the corrupted creature the monarch has become.
Background
The paradise island of Shai’taryn has known peace and prosperity for generations under the gentle guidance of King Celarian the Benevolent and Queen Lysta the Wise. The kingdom was renowned for its spirituality and refusal to engage in the near-constant wars of neighbouring kingdoms. This policy of neutrality succored the Shai’tan, as its people are known; they were respected and left alone to their divine pursuits.
Vizier Farouz Ali, the king’s chief advisor, coveted the divine power of the celestial beings the Shai’tan venerated and devised a scheme to obtain it for himself. For the first step in his plan, the vizier descended to the chasm that surrounded Dor’alon, the island’s citadel, and opened a rift to the Abyss. From their realm of chaos and horror, the demons poured, and soon the island burned.
Alone due to their neutrality, no military ally deigned to help, and no angels answered the prayers of the Shai’taryn people. So desperate was King Celarian that he allowed Farouz to implement a drastic and heretical scheme, the second part of his treasonous plot. In a lofty tower of the citadel of Dor’alon, the king and the vizier summoned an angel, trapped it in a magical binding, and sequestered its divine spark in a flawless ruby.
The vizier transfused a fraction of this celestial power into the king and, in a blaze of radiant energy, Celarian sallied out of the nation’s redoubt, tearing through the demonic hordes with his bare hands. As the tide of the war turned, the surviving refugees flocked to the citadel’s spacious halls and caves, and the king created many wards repelling those of a fiendish nature. Seeing the power held in the blood-red gemstone, the traitorous vizier fled, taking with him the divine spark. Before long, the king’s power faltered, and the demons surged with renewed bloodlust, sundering the wards and cracking the walls.
With no alternative, the king mobilised the The Ruby Guard—loyal soldiers under the king’s direct command—into a brigade of celestial hunters. Unicorns, pegasi, couatl, and countless others were captured, finding their end in the king’s ravenous maw. When a forest demigod named Zaoldin attempted to stop the madness, he too was captured and his divine spark transfused into the king. Where the cries of dying Shai’tan and the slaughter of celestial beasts did not stir the passions of the angels, this singular act brought forth a celestial host intent on vengeance and the king’s demise.
With each mouthful, the king’s wards were rejuvenated, his mind gained another fracture, and his body… changed. Queen Lysta, abhorred by the depraved acts of her husband, attempted many remedies, balms, and spells to restore him to no avail. She believes the changes to be irreversible and grieves his loss. Seeing no alternative, the mourning queen escaped the island, leaving Celarian alone and without counsel. Under the guise of priestess Gameela Haddad, Lysta journeys to find those that might help end Shai’taryn’s desolation.
King Celarian and his soldiers still hold back the demon army, his wards—altered to also allay celestials—powered by near-constant consumption of still-living celestial flesh. Demons continue to spout from the portals, replenishing their numbers. Besieged by both angels and demons, the once idyllic nation is now a war-torn hellscape.
